summary
abstract For the syrphid traits, the starting point was the data compiled during PhD of Marija Milicic. Within this project, trait data for species present in Southeast Europe were compiled, primarily based on published literature, field observations and expert opinion. This list was broadened to also include other European species. Finally, trait data was collected for 17 different traits and for 893 European species of syrphid flies.
methodology Published information (larval microhabitat, larval food type, duration of larval development, number of generations, inundation tolerance, flight period, body size, AOO, EOO), field and laboratory observations (body structure, body hairs, flying ability, flight height) expert opinion (distribution, adult macrohabitat, human impact tolerance) and interpolation from the existing traits (number of larval microhabitats) were used to compile the dataset. Where trait states were mutually exclusive, they were coded as categorical variables, and where it was possible that one species has several trait states, those variables were dummy-coded, where each trait state represents particular column.

13 number_of_larval_microhabitas integerNumber none Based on the trait larval microhabitat. It counts the number of different microhabitats in which larvae can be found calculation
14 larval_food_type character none Feeding preference of larvae. 5 trait states: saprophagous, saproxylic, zoophagous, phytophagous related to roots, phytophagous related to bulbs definition

23 inundation_tolerance_of_larvae character none It indicates inundation tolerance of larvae: non tolerant or tolerant. 4 trait states, if it is tolerant, than it is precised if breathing tube is short, medium or long. definition
24 flight_period_early_spring character present/absent Flight period of adults. 5 trait states, each in a separate column, as not all are mutually exclusive: early spring (February, March), spring (April, May), early summer (June), summer (July, August, September), autumn (October, November) definition

29 distribution character none Indicates if species has predominantly northern, souther distribution in Europe, or it is widely distributed definition
30 body_size_of_adults character none Species were categorized in 3 groups based on its size: small (less than 7 mm), medium (7-12 mm) and robust (larger than 12 mm). 5 trait states are present, if the species covered the range of more than one category: small, small or medium, medium, medium or robust, robust estimation
31 body_structure character none Based on the structure of the abdomen, 3 trait states: elongated, medium elongated, robust estimation
32 body_hairs character none 2 trait states: species without, with short or hairs of medium size and long haired (bumblebee-like species) estimation
33 flying_ability character none 3 trait states: bad (for the species flying clumsily and over very short distances), good (flying freely across the area), very good (for the species with migrating potential) estimation
34 adult_macrohabitat_temperate_deciduous_forests character yes/no 7 trait states, each in a separate column, as not all are mutually exclusive: temperate decidous forests, Mediterranean forests and bushes, coniferous forests, alpine habitats, wetland habitats, steppe habitats, not specialized definition

41 flight_height character none 3 trait states: arboreal, near the ground, arboreal and near the ground (for species flying both high and low, but to avoid coding this as dummy variable) estimation
42 human_impact_tollerance character none Defines the sensitivity of adults to human impact tollerance. 4 trait states: low (natural or only slightly changed habitat), medium (low grazing, ecological friendly forestry), high (over-grazing, forest cutting, replacement of initial forest, agriculture, villages), very high (destruction of habitat, intense agriculture as monoculture without borders, cities) definition
43 AOO alphanumeric km2 Area of occupancy based on the IUCN Red List of hoverflies published in 2022 calculation
44 EOO alphanumeric km2 Extent of occurence based on the IUCN Red List of hoverflies published in 2022 calculation
